Clewer Hill Road main replacement

We're carrying out essential water main reinforcement and replacement in Clewer Hill, Windsor. This is to reduce supply interruptions, improve water quality, and tackle leakage. The new plastic pipes we’ll install are much stronger and more resilient. This will help us provide a more reliable service now and for future generations.

Our delivery partner, M Group Ltd (Morrisons Water Services), will carry out the work on our behalf. Our site teams will be wearing Thames Water personal protective equipment.

We’re sorry for any disruption this essential work may cause. We'll do everything we can to minimise the impact. By completing this planned work now, we aim to prevent future unexpected disruptions.
